Abstract
In this paper, a bidirectional dc fast charging system for electric vehicle is analysed by considering its impact on the distribution transformer. The proposed battery charger topology combines constant voltage and constant current strategy as the battery charging control techniques. Both of working mode works interchangeably depends on distribution transformer loading condition. The model is verified by simulation that is performed by using a Thevenin model of a battery. The calculation time of charging battery is also performed for each working mode. Moreover, the impact of the dc fast charging system to the harmonics of the distribution grid is also analysed. It can be shown that the total harmonic distortion impact of charging infrastructure is less than 5%.
